Hi All - I've been using the new UHD driver (003.004.002) stable release w/ XCVR boards on the USRP N200.
I'm using the xcvr as a transceiver - it receives a packet, then waits a while before sending a packet. However, I can see some spikes in the preamble detection stage which seemingly correspond to the time around which the packet is transmitted. I know XCVR is not full duplex, so I'm *guessing* it's some kind of LO leakage, perhaps? On replacing the UHD driver with an old one (003.004.000), the issue seems to have disappeared. Any ideas? Attached is a snapshot which shows the smaller spikes (corresponding to tx) next to the bigger ones (corresponds to the rx). Thanks, Apurv
